A mixed flow fan is a hybrid ventilation device that merges the high airflow of axial fans with the pressure generation of centrifugal fans. Its unique blade design allows air to flow both axially and radially, making it ideal for applications requiring:
✔ Medium-to-high static pressure (50–500 Pa)
✔ Compact space efficiency
✔ Lower noise levels vs. pure centrifugal fans

Step 1: Calculate Required Airflow & Pressure
Use the formula: CFM = (Room Volume × Air Changes/Hour) / 60.
Step 2: Evaluate Environmental Conditions
Corrosive environments → Stainless steel housing.
High temperatures → Heat-resistant blades (e.g., aluminum alloy).
Step 3: Compare Motor Types
EC Motors: 30% energy savings, variable speed.
AC Motors: Lower upfront cost.

Q: Can mixed flow fans replace centrifugal fans?
A: Yes, for medium-pressure apps (e.g., HVAC), but not for ultra-high pressure (>1000 Pa).
Q: Are mixed flow fans waterproof?
A: Only IP54+ rated models (check specifications).
Q: What’s the average lifespan?
A: 8–12 years with proper maintenance.
